OK, so I've been working on a project on Fire Emblem: Blazing Sword (FE7).
Here's the story: Everything has been going smoothly so far. I was able to make patches before. Now, while inserting graphics (I use unlz-gba) I have had problems with the images being too big. Before, I used to just chop off some pixels to make it fit, but that lowered the quality. I then discovered how to use an expanded ROM. I then expanded the ROM from 16MB to 32MB. If the image was too big, I would just repoint it to somewhere else in the ROM. Now, here is my problem. I can't make a patch (obvious from the topic title). At first, I was using an unexpanded ROM (16MB). It said that I couldn't make a patch because I went beyond the 16MB. I thought that I should just expand the "unmodified" ROM to do it. Well, that didn't work. It still said that I couldn't use any offset passed the 16MB mark (which is 0xFFFFFF in my ROM). It said that the IPS format isn't designed to go that far. I used both Lunar IPS and WindHex32 to try and make the patch. Neither of them work. They even gave me the added bonus of corrupting my ROM and not allowing me to load it in VBA. So my question is: Is there any way to make a patch with a 32MB ROM? Without this, my project will have to go back to release v 0.1, and that's something that I don't want to do. You could use NINJA or a program like that to make a UPF, PPF, or other format that supports large files to make it. IPS is starting to become less useful... ____________________ Love your lawn. |

Yeah, IPS can't modify anything past the first 16 bytes, and some hackishness is required to modify address 0x454F46 (ASCII "EOF"). I'd love to see a patch format that actually supports moving and repointing data, but I guess nobody's going to actually make one. |

I mean like being able to insert data in whatever free spot is available and update the pointers, or move data without having a copy of it in the patch (e.g. for NES expansion), or support multiple versions whose pointers are in different places. Most of these features would probably be of more use for small hacks in which you'd create the patch by hand. |
